- The Survivor Series PPV in November generated a buyrate of roughly 0.73 for a PPV revenue of $5.86 million while the Armageddon PPV a month later generated a 0.40 buyrate for revenue totalling $3.23 million.

- Almost every major Japanese promotion has been trying to get WWE stars for their major shows in 2004, but generally, WWE isn't receptive to the idea. WWE is hoping to schedule one RAW and one Smackdown! tour to Japan each year but the Japanese promotions want the WWE talent to do jobs for Japanese wrestlers which is what WWE is primarily against.

- There is now a lot of talk backstage in WWE about a potential Cruiserweight division battle royal at Wrestlemania. However, it is being discussed to have the match be a "pinfall" battle royal instead of the traditional "over-the-top-rope" style since the cruiserweights fly over the top rope for many offensive moves. At this point, it is believed that it would be only a 10-man battle royal with Mysterio, Chavo, Nunzio, Jamie Noble, Billy Kidman, Tajiri and Akio definitely being a part. There were also rumors that Dean Malenko would come out of retirement to participate in the match but it doesn't appear as if that will happen.
